On November 29, 1994, Uptown/MCA released My Life to positive reviews. The album was a breakthrough for Blige, who at this point was in a clinical depression, battling both drugs and alcohol – as well as being in an abusive relationship with K-Ci Hailey. According to Dave McAleer, Blige became the most successful new female R&B artist of 1992 in the United States.įollowing the success of her debut album and a remixed version in 1993, Blige went into the recording studio in the winter of 1993 to record her second album, My Life. According to Entertainment Weekly's Dave DiMartino, with the record's commercial success and Blige's "powerful, soulful voice and hip-hop attitude", she "solidly connected with an audience that has never seen a woman do new jack swing but loves it just the same". It was certified three times Platinum by the RIAA. It also peaked at number 53 on the UK Albums Chart. What's the 411? peaked at number six on the Billboard 200 and topped the Top R&B/Hip-Hop Albums chart.

On July 28, 1992, Uptown/MCA Records released What's the 411?, to positive reviews from critics. Blige was noted for having a "tough girl persona and streetwise lyrics". The music was described as "revelatory on a frequent basis".

What's the 411? nevertheless established Blige as a dynamic storyteller whose performances of love narrative drew upon both her musical influences and her lived experiences as a hip-hop-generation woman.
